For the sake of simplicity, let's talk about a single KARMA pattern, like a bass line. You record the KARMA bass line to track 1. Let's say it is 3 measures long.
*Select Pattern/RPPR and pick a User pattern.
*Select EDIT PATTERN
*From the drop-down menu, select PATTERN PARAMETER. Here you will make the pattern 3 measures long. It can be up to 99 measures.
*From the drop-down menu, select GET FROM MIDI TRACK. Select the correct song and track.
*Select RPPR SETUP and assign that pattern to a note.
If your RPPR box is checked, on the main Song page, you can now record a track. Every time you press the trigger key, those pattern notes will be recorded.

Yes, I just tried it. Each pattern can trigger one MIDI channel (unlike Roland Phrase tracks that can put a whole song section on a one note trigger). So, if KARMA is playing 4 channels, you will need 4 patterns; one for each channel.Lastly , have you successfully captured a Karma generated phrase to a pattern (in Seq mode) assigned a note to trig that pattern and then recorded each event into a track where you'd like that phrase to be triggered ?
